- Private Insurance can be purchased through your employer or your spouse/parent’s employer. Private insurance can also be purchased directly from the insurance provider.
- Subsidized Private Insurance is available through healthcare.gov to individuals who earn less than a certain income, yet do not qualify for medicare/medicaid.
- Medicare - A government-funded healthcare option available to individuals over the age of 65.
- Medicaid - A government-funded healthcare option available to low-income individuals and families.Medicare/Medicaid- Government-funded healthcare options for those below a certain income or over the age of 65.
- Cash Pay] - If a patient is able to, they may pay for their mental health rehabilitation Grand Beach out-of-pocket. People who can self-pay - but not all at once - may ask about a payment plan or line of credit.
- Scholarships - Occasionally, mental health centers Grand Beach offer scholarship opportunities for people who express a great want and dedication to healing, but otherwise would not have the ability.
- “Free” Programs - Private and public not-for-profit organizations use the funds to provide mental health rehabilitation to their local community. However, there may be a long waitlist in areas with a great demand for these services.
Why You Should Consider Mental Health Rehab in Grand Beach, MI
Mental health rehab is beneficial for the individuals suffering, as well as the society as a whole. Mental illness takes a toll on our brain, and our brain is where we experience all of our thoughts, feelings, and emotions. It can therefore be inferred that we must take care of our Mental Health as much as if not more than our physical health. In the absence of mental health treatment, recovery is not easy. This is particularly true when there is a history of substance abuse. Studies have Relapse rates among those in recovery are so high partially due to the frequent presence of mental health issues too. When we care for a substance use disorder without the underlying Mental Illness, it is the equivalent of removing the crutch without resolving the broken leg.
